Role Overview The Senior Art Director is a senior visual leader responsible for shaping the creative direction and execution of Tribe X campaigns and productions. This role translates high-level strategy into distinctive visual worlds that balance brand storytelling, campaign objectives, cultural relevance, platform behaviour, and premium aesthetics. Beyond leading individual executions, the Senior Art Director establishes visual standards, guides creative teams, and ensures consistency across campaigns, productions, and content ecosystems. The Senior Art Director is expected to confidently present and defend creative decisions, provide clear direction to multidisciplinary teams, and identify creative or production risks before they affect quality or delivery. The role also contributes to strengthening Tribe X’s overall creative capabilities by mentoring junior talent and continuously evolving the agency’s visual language. Protect visual clarity, structural hierarchy, and platform fit by ensuring all baseline design deliverables pass the following framework gates: Level 0 (Valid): The deliverable is structurally sound, clear, complete, and appropriate for its intended platform. Level 1 (Polished): The deliverable demonstrates refined visual execution, a clear hierarchy, consistency, and the level of craft required for internal approval or client presentation.
